之前在windows上配置全局上网方式用的是cisco的anyconnect,在Ubuntu下面也安装了cisco的anyconnect:
http://www.socsci.uci.edu/~jstern/uci_vpn_ubuntu/
但是一直连接不上。
后来也试了vpnc来翻,也是连接出错。
最后试了下openconnect,终于链接成功:
http://ubuntuhandbook.org/index.php/2014/11/connect-cisco-anyconnect-vpn-ubuntu/
-
First run command below to active th TUN module:
sudo /sbin/modprobe tun
-
Install OpenConnect:
sudo apt-get install openconnect
-
Connect to VPN, run:
sudo openconnect yourvpn.example.com
使用的https地址依旧是anyconnect中提供的,提示验证接受的时候输入yes,然后根据提示输入用户名和密码就OK了。
至此目前在Ubuntu上可以全局上网了。
断开只需要ctl+c即可。
更多使用说明参见man openconnect
sudo openconnect <server hostname or ip>:<port> -u <AnyNameIsOk> -k <key file> -c <cert file>
网友评论